Does anyone know if you can call back a phone that is set up with PLAR(calls automatically another station when picked up). I have gotten that part to work, but cannot call the phone from any other phone. We want to use this for our Public Safety phones, but need the ability for the dispatcher to call the phone back.

This should be possible.
I expect that you have an issue with your Partitions and Calling Search Spaces.
Check the Partition on the line on the PLAR phone. To call it, this should be the same as your 'normal' phones - this will not affect the operation of the PLAR. Only the CSS on this line does that.
E.G.
Two partitions:
PTN-Internal, PTN-Hotline
Two CSS:
CSS-NormalCalls: PTN-Internal
CSS-PLAR:PTN-Hotline
Normal lines have a partition of PTN-Internal and a CSS-NormalCalls
PLAR lines have PTN-Internal and a CSS-PLAR
The PLAR translation pattern has PTN-Hotline and CSS-NormalCalls
